    Is this the year that a MLS team takes it? Real Salt Lake was so close, but couldn't finish it. Thanks Mo for pointing out on the YA thread that Hercules scored v Seattle in their first leg.

    Toronto hosted LA at the Rodgers Center (where the Blue Jays play) instead of their normal home and it was a smart move. Over 47K showed up to see the homeside squander a 2 goal lead. Landon apparently over his sickness and got the tying goal. LA is the one team from up here that has the goods to win.

    Seattle beat Santos (despite the Gomez goal) 2-1. You would have to think that Santos will pull it out on the return leg. It's really unfortunate that the MLS teams have to play when they are in preseason form.
